2025 Thor Aria 3401 vs 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
The 2025 Thor Aria 3401 and 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 represent two compelling choices for RV enthusiasts. Let's break down what sets them apart.
Specifications Comparison
| Specification |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 | 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 | Advantage |
|---|---|---|---|
| Category | Class A | Class A | — |
| Year | 2025 | 2025 | Tie |
| Length | 35.5 ft | 28.5 ft | — |
| Width | 8 ft | 8.5 ft | — |
| Height | 12.5 ft | 13.5 ft | — |
| Dry Weight | 23,700 lbs | 22,900 lbs | — |
| GVWR | 26,100 lbs | 27,300 lbs | — |
| Sleeping Capacity | 4 | 7 | 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 |
| Fresh Water | 97 gal | 96 gal |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|
| Gray Water | 64 gal | 47 gal |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|
| Black Water | 37 gal | 41 gal | 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 |
| Fuel Capacity | 144 gal | 114 gal |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|
| Horsepower | 335 hp | 326 hp |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|
| Engine | Ford 7.3L V8 | Chevrolet 6.0L V8 | — |
| Slide-Outs | 3 | 4 | 2025 Thor Challenger 35MQ |
| Solar | 300 W | 300 W | Tie |
| Battery | 300 Ah | 300 Ah | Tie |
| Inverter | 2,500 W | 1,500 W |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|
| MSRP | $321,000 | $325,000 | 2025 Thor Aria 3401 |

In terms of footprint, the Thor Aria 3401 stretches 35.5 ft while the Thor Challenger 35MQ spans 28.5 ft. Weight-wise, the Thor Challenger 35MQ is the lighter rig at 22,900 lbs versus 23,700 lbs.
Capacity-wise, expect to sleep 4 in the Thor Aria 3401 versus 7 in the Thor Challenger 35MQ. With 3 and 4 slide-outs respectively, the parked floor plans differ significantly.
Tank capacities are a key off-grid consideration. The Thor Aria 3401 carries 97 gal of fresh water, 64 gal gray, and 37 gal black. The Thor Challenger 35MQ offers 96 gal fresh, 47 gal gray, and 41 gal black. The Thor Aria 3401 has the edge for extended dry camping.
Budget-wise, the Thor Aria 3401 is listed at $321,000 compared to $325,000 for the Thor Challenger 35MQ.
